One cup of Homemade sugar cookie is around 240 grams and contains approximately 1200 calories, 8.0 grams of protein, 56.0 grams of fat, and 160.0 grams of carbohydrates.
Homemade Sugar Cookies are delightful treats that bring a touch of sweetness to any occasion. Made with simple ingredients like flour, butter, sugar, and eggs, these classic cookies have roots in American cuisine, often enjoyed during holidays and special celebrations. While they may be indulgent, you can swap in whole grain flour or natural sweeteners for a healthier twist. Soft and buttery, they’re perfect for decorating with colorful icing or sprinkles, making them not just yummy but visually appealing too.
